150 Families Flee to Rahad al-Bardi Amid Regional Insecurity
Approximately 150 families, equating to roughly 750 individuals, have fled from the Central African Republic into Rahad al-Bardi in South Darfur, Sudan. Reported by conflict monitors on August 13, 2026, this cross-border displacement was driven by regional instability and conflict dynamics affecting border communities. The movement adds to the complex humanitarian crisis in Darfur, where local resources are already severely strained by ongoing internal clashes between the SAF and RSF.
